Alexander Maclennan:  Trade in South America

Alexander Maclennan When APL ships products to or from anywhere on the east coast of the continent of South America, chances are that Alexander Maclennan is involved. As APL's Sales Manager for the East Coast of South America, Alex works with people in five countries and over a dozen different ports.

Alex grew up in Montevideo, Uruguay. After graduating from Uruguay's ORT University, Alex got a job as a Water Clerk for a shipping agency in his hometown. After two years in that job, Alex moved to a Sales job with a different shipping company. He worked in several different positions with that company in Sales and Logistics, and then moved to Brazil to become their Commercial Director for that country.

The company Alex was working for—Atlas Maritime, Ltd.—is APL's general agent in Brazil. Alex worked closely with APL employees in Brazil, and they were so impressed with his work that they offered him a job… and a big promotion. Now, instead of just directing shipping activities in a single country, Alex is responsible for the east coast of an entire continent!

But what does a Sales Manager in South America do?

Well, Alex mostly makes sure that agents and customers in the region know of APL and the services it provides so that each of APL's offices will continue to be successful. That means that he does everything from helping APL staff use their assets and equipment effectively to representing APL at meetings of the different shipping carriers to helping to support the Customer Service operations in each of these countries.
